【问题标题】:How to convert an RPC/encoded style WSDL into document/literal如何将 RPC/编码样式 WSDL 转换为文档/文字
【发布时间】:2010-09-22 08:43:14
【问题描述】:

我需要基于旧的 RPC/编码文件以文档/文字样式生成一个新的 WSDL 文件。我在这里查看了其他 WSDL 问题 - 并阅读了 http://www.ibm.com/developerworks/webservices/library/ws-whichwsdl/。这表明文档/文字 WSDL 应该有一个附加部分 - 但我的旧 RPC/编码文档也有这样一个部分(或更准确地说)。这是否意味着我只需要更改绑定就完成了?

【问题讨论】:

    标签: soap wsdl


    【解决方案1】:

    这篇技术文章可能对您有所帮助:
    Converting RPC/literal to Document/literal

    【讨论】:

      【解决方案2】:

      如果您使用 PHP,则可以使用 Zend 框架的 Zend_Soap_AutoDiscover 类。它具有生成不同 WSDL 样式和用途的选项。见这里:http://www.phpriot.com/manual/zf/zend.soap.autodiscovery.wsdlstyles 和这里:http://www.phpriot.com/articles/zend-soap/6

      【讨论】:

        【解决方案3】:

        使用CWSDLGeneratorDocument.php 生成 DOCUMENT/LITERAl 样式的 WSDL 文件,并在 java 1.7 中使用标准库 JAX-WS。

        很简单。

        【讨论】:

          猜你喜欢
          • 1970-01-01
          • 2018-10-31
          • 2016-12-06
          • 1970-01-01
          • 1970-01-01
          • 1970-01-01
          • 2021-06-01
          • 1970-01-01
          • 2014-06-22
          相关资源
          最近更新 更多